About this spot
Le Quattro Stagioni Due brings authentic Neapolitan pizza to Copenhagen's vibrant Nørrebro neighborhood, where the dough is stretched by hand and topped with San Marzano tomatoes. The kitchen specializes in classic Margherita and Capricciosa slices that melt in your mouth without the rubbery texture common in tourist traps.

Common Questions
How much does Le Quattro Stagioni Due cost?
Expect to pay around 150-250 DKK (approx. $20-$34 USD) for a full pizza or 60-90 DKK ($8-$12 USD) per slice.
Where is Le Quattro Stagioni Due?
Located in the Nørrebro district of Copenhagen, near the Nørreport train station at Øster Boulevard 37.
What should I know about ordering pizza here?
The restaurant operates on a first-come-first-served basis with no reservations, and they often run out of popular toppings like pepperoni by late afternoon.
